Listen Live
Stone Soul Vendor Graphics
iPowerRichmond Featured Video
CLOSE

Astro took the world by storm when he competed on Fox’s “The X-Factor”. We all new he would land a deal….but some of you may be shocked about where exactly he landed!!!

Check out the interview below….